about our nature nursry

Picture
We provide care from our wonderful setting near Peacehaven Sports Park (The Big Park) with a team of established, highly qualified and experienced nursery practitioners. We are b​ased in The Hub building, which is a community space dedicated to providing services that help the community. All of us at Wild Monkeys are thrilled to be a part of the Nature Nursery and aim to provide the best service available.

We have a fully enclosed garden with plenty of toys for the children to play with. We are based a few minutes walk from the A259 and local bus routes such as the 12 and 14 services.

We are registered to care for approximately 40 children ranging from 2 to 5 years at any one time. The ratios are 1 adult to 3 children for under 2s, 1 adult to 5 children for 2 to 3 year olds, and 1 adult to 8 children for over 3s. We will usually have more practitioners than legally required, as we feel that this benefits our children far more.​


The care we give in our setting is extremely important to us and we treat all the children equally and as part of our Wild Monkeys family.
In a time when we seem to be losing touch with nature and the world around us, what better start in life to give your children than letting them attend a Nature Nursery!

Nature Nurseries are a way of giving children in their early years the opportunity to learn and develop in a natural environment, sparking their natural motivations to explore, create and be curious about the world around them.

Like our sister nursery Wild 
Monkeys Childcare, our Nature Nursery follows the same Forest School ethos. 

So, what is a Nature Nursery?
A Nature Nursery is a way of giving children in their early years the opportunity to learn and develop in a natural environment, sparking their natural motivations to explore, create and be curious about the world around them. Essentially we deliver a nature-based, child-led learning experience, come rain or shine, letting children get hands-on with nature and the natural environment. 

At Wild Monkeys, our main Nature sessions happen several times per week, spread out to make sure that as many children as possible can take part in sessions, which is why we ask parents to always send their children in with suitable clothing for the weather!

What does my child gain from Nature Nursery?
Nature Nurseries encourage children to work together, helping them to develop their social skills and their communication & language skills. It also helps their fine and gross motor skills.

Being outside improves mental and physical health, communication, and social relationships – and more. Today, only 21% of children in the UK regularly play outside! Nature Nursery encourages children to enjoy being outdoors, and lets them teach themselves how to create their own play and learning opportunities, important skills for childhood and adulthood.

How does Wild Monkeys offer their Nature School provision?

Due to our setting location, we are extremely lucky to be only a few minutes walk from the downs. This will enable regular trips into the great outdoors to explore the changing environment.

Our qualified Forest School Lead Rachelle from Wild Monkeys Childcare will lead this program and ensure our staff are trained and always up-to-date with the current policies and standards.

When not out in nature our children will have access to the garden every day, no matter the weather, and we encourage all of our children to spend time outside every day.
